Who Can Apply for the FUPRE JUPEB Program?

Students do not need to take JAMB or meet any cut-off marks to apply. But they must have the required O’ Level results.

This means they need at least five (5) credit passes in important subjects, including English Language and Mathematics.

These credits must be from not more than two exam sittings in WAEC, NECO, GCE, SSCE, or NABTEB.

The program runs for one academic session, which is two semesters (about one year).

During this time, students will receive intensive teaching to prepare them for direct entry into the 200 level at FUPRE or other universities in Nigeria.

Available Courses and Subject Combinations for FUPRE JUPEB Admission

The table below shows the courses available for JUPEB students at FUPRE and the required subject combinations for admission.

College of Science

S/NAvailable CoursesSubject Combination
1Chemistry/Industrial ChemistryF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ology.
2MathematicsF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, and Physics or Chemistry.
3Computer ScienceF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, and Physics, plus two other Science subjects.
4PhysicsF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, and Chemistry/Biology, plus any other Science subject.
5GeologyF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, and any other subject from Biology, Geography, Computer Science, Agricultural Science, Data Processing/Mining.
6GeophysicsF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, and any other Science subject.
7Environmental Management and ToxicologyF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ology. A pass in Physics and a credit pass in Geography or Agricultural Science is allowed.
8Science Laboratory Technology (SLT)Five 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ology.
9StatisticsFive ‘O’ level credits in English Language, Mathematics, Physics, and two other Science subjects from Further Mathematics, Chemistry, and Biology or Agricultural Science.

College of Engineering & Technology

S/NAvailable CoursesSubject Combination
10Mechanical E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, and English Language.
11Chemical E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
12Petroleum E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
13Marine E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
14Electrical and Electronics E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
15Gas E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
16Petrochemical E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
17Civil E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.
18Computer EngineeringF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, English Language, and any other Science subject.

College of Maritime & Offshore Studies

S/NAvailable CoursesSubject Combination
19Maritime Transport & LogisticsFive ‘O’ level credits in Physics, Mathematics, English Language, and any other two subjects.
20Maritime Economics and FinanceFive ‘O’ level credits in Mathematics, English Language, Economics, and any other two subjects.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. What is the FUPRE JUPEB Program?

The FUPRE JUPEB program is a one-year foundation course that allows students to gain direct entry into the 200 level at FUPRE and other universities in Nigeria without writing JAMB.

2. Is the FUPRE JUPEB Admission Form Out?

Yes, the FUPRE JUPEB admission form for the 2024/2025 academic session is available. Interested candidates can apply online by following the official application process.

3. What Are the Admission Requirements for JUPEB at FUPRE?

To apply, candidates must have at least five (5) credit passes in relevant O’ Level subjects, including English Language and Mathematics. These credits must be from WAEC, NECO, GCE, SSCE, or NABTEB, and should be obtained in not more than two sittings.

4. How Can I Apply for the FUPRE JUPEB Program?

Candidates can apply by visiting the official FUPRE JUPEB portal, filling out the application form, making a payment of ₦15,000, and submitting the required details.

5. Does JUPEB Guarantee Automatic Admission into FUPRE?

No, JUPEB does not guarantee automatic admission. Students must complete the program successfully and meet the university’s requirements for direct entry admission.

6. Can I Use JUPEB to Gain Admission into Other Universities?

Yes, JUPEB is recognized by many universities in Nigeria. Successful candidates can use their JUPEB results to apply for direct entry admission into other universities apart from FUPRE.
